Forgotten Hearts Horse Sanctuary Owner Rebuilds After Traffic Stop Lawsuit

Lana Hubler, owner of the Forgotten Hearts Horse Sanctuary in Morrisdale, has dedicated over 30 years to rescuing neglected and unwanted animals, including horses, dogs, cats, and rabbits. Despite her lifelong commitment and success in running the sanctuary, her work was overshadowed by a mistaken traffic stop in June 2023 involving state trooper Austin Woolcock, who wrongfully accused her of drug use. The incident led to negative media coverage and a lawsuit against the trooper, which was settled out of court in October 2024. The ordeal caused significant personal and professional distress for Hubler, including loss of business and health issues, but she has remained resilient and focused on clearing her name and continuing her mission.

Looking ahead, Hubler aims to expand the sanctuary’s offerings by hosting events, riding lessons, and music performances to engage the community and raise awareness about animal cruelty and compassion. Supported by friends and legal counsel, she is determined to rebuild her reputation and grow the sanctuary despite the challenges faced. Her dedication and hard work have earned her admiration, with supporters confident that her sanctuary will flourish and continue to provide vital care and education for animals in need.
